Key Features & Improvements in Version 6.0.9826.1
1. Improved Windows 11 Compatibility
As Windows 11 matures, Realtek continues to fine-tune its drivers for full support of the latest OS features, including:
- Enhanced support for audio endpoint detection
- Better integration with Windows Sound Settings
- Optimized performance for hybrid audio setups on laptops and 2-in-1s
2. Bug Fixes and Stability Enhancements
This release addresses several issues reported in earlier builds:
- Fixed random microphone cutouts on certain ASUS and MSI motherboards
- Resolved front panel detection errors
- Improved support for Realtek ALC codecs (e.g., ALC887, ALC892, ALC1200)
3. Enhanced Audio Quality and DSP Improvements
- Better audio processing algorithms for clearer sound output
- Reduced background noise and echo in microphone inputs
- Improved digital signal processing (DSP) for multi-channel output and software-based surround sound
4. Security and Driver Signing Updates
- Updated Microsoft digital signature to comply with Windows 11 security requirements (HVCI/Hypervisor-protected Code Integrity)
- Improved driver certification for newer Intel and AMD chipsets

Installation Tips
- Uninstall Previous Driver (optional but recommended):
- Go to Device Manager > Sound, video and game controllers > Realtek Audio
- Right-click and uninstall the device, checking the “Delete the driver software” option.
- Install the New Version:
- Run the
Setup.exe
file provided by your motherboard manufacturer or from Realtek’s official distribution. - Restart your system after installation for best results.
- Run the
- Check Sound Settings:
- Open Settings > System > Sound to configure output/input devices.
- Use Realtek Audio Console (if available) to manage effects and enhancements.
